2. The High Tops Phenomenon

 

Initially popularized by basketball players, high-top shoes have become a fashion staple beyond the courts. Their versatility, comfort, and ability to add an edgy vibe to any outfit have contributed to their widespread appeal. As high tops transition from sports-centric footwear to a fashion statement, the question arises – can they be paired with shorts?

What do you wear high tops with?

High tops can be paired with various outfits to create stylish and comfortable looks. They go well with jeans, leggings, joggers, skirts, dresses, and even shorts. Their versatility allows you to dress them up or down, making them suitable for casual and semi-formal occasions. Experiment with different clothing pieces to find the perfect combination that suits your style and preferences.

What shirt can I wear with shorts?

You can wear a wide range of shirts with shorts, depending on the style and occasion. For a casual look, opt for t-shirts, tank tops, or button-up shirts left untucked. Polo shirts can add a touch of sophistication to your outfit, while a light, airy blouse can be an excellent choice for a more feminine and summery vibe. Ultimately, the shirt you choose should complement your shorts and reflect your style and the level of formality you desire.
